Mars Colonization Technologies

Mars colonization technologies encompass a suite of advanced systems, engineering solutions, and scientific principles designed to enable human settlement on Mars. These technologies address challenges such as life support, transportation, habitat construction, resource utilization, and environmental protection to facilitate sustainable human presence on the Red Planet.

Key Features

  • Life support systems capable of maintaining habitable conditions
  • Propulsion and transportation methods for interplanetary travel
  • In-situ resource utilization (ISRU) technologies for extracting water, oxygen, and building materials from Martian environment
  • Habitat modules designed for radiation shielding and thermal regulation
  • Robotic systems and automation for construction and maintenance
  • Energy generation solutions including nuclear and renewable sources
  • Advanced communication arrays for Earth-Mars connectivity

Pros

  • Potential to establish self-sustaining human colonies beyond Earth
  • Advances could drive innovation in materials science, robotics, and life sciences
  • Opportunities for scientific research about Mars and planetary science
  • Could pave the way for future space exploration missions

Cons

  • High development costs and significant technical challenges
  • Long lead times before practical implementation can occur
  • Risks associated with radiation exposure, space debris, and environmental hazards
  • Ethical concerns regarding planetary contamination and resource extraction
